Senior Android Engineer - San Francisco, United States - Remote

    Remote
    Remote San Francisco, United States

    2 weeks ago

    Default job background
    Description

    All of our positions are fully remote. You do not have to relocate to join us

    How we work

    Remote is fully remote (ah) and we love . This means you get to do your own schedule no matter the timezone. The Remote Engineering team uses a simple approach to productivity and task management and you can read more about it in .

    The position

    You'll be joining 250 engineers across Frontend, Backend, SRE and QA. We're organised into cross-functional development teams assigned to specific product areas. Regardless of the specific team you will be joining, you will be working on building features, tools, APIs and integrations for one of our products.

    This role is open for several teams, and we will define the exact team you will be joining during the interview process based on the business needs and your preferences.

    Regardless of the specific team, you will be working on building tools, APIs and integrations for one of our products.

    We use Jetpack Compose for the UI together with a share business logic in Kotlin Multiplatform (which is also used by the iOS app). Mobile developers in our teams work in both Android and iOS.

    What this job can offer you

  • Complex and meaningful challenges solving them will enable people and businesses to live and operate in any country of the world.
  • Opportunity to have a significant impact on the business we are still very early in our journey as a company, and each change you make today is amplified by the company's growth.
  • A lot of freedom to organize your work and life you are not bound to daily standups, recurring meetings or other ceremonies.
  • Competitive salary, stock options, unlimited PTO and a set of perks and benefits.
  • A supportive and kind work environment where we would like you to challenge the dogmas and pursue innovation
  • What you bring

  • Significant experience as an Android developer, which includes building, releasing and maintaining a complicated software project
  • Solid knowledge and experience in Kotlin or Java, and Jetpack Compose
  • Good knowledge of Gradle
  • Basic knowledge of Swift
  • Motivated to learn iOS development with SwiftUI
  • Experience in dealing with ambiguity, taking abstract concepts and turning them into working software
  • Strong ability to work independently and self-guided
  • Curiosity and willingness to learn and develop
  • Experience working in HR- or Fintech projects is a plus
  • Practicals

  • You'll report to: The Engineering Team Lead
  • Location : Anywhere in the World
  • Start date : As soon as possible
  • Remote Compensation Philosophy

    Remotes Total Rewards philosophy is to ensure fair unbiased compensation and fair pay along with competitive benefits in all locations in which we operate. We do not agree to or encourage cheap-labour practices and therefore pay a minimum annual salary of USD $51,850 to $137,150, in all locations throughout the world. Actual compensation may vary based upon geographical location, experience, and/or skill level. However, it will never be below our minimum global compensation mentioned.

    Benefits

    You can learn more about the benefits we're offering to all internal employees at Remote by visiting our public .

    Hiring Process

  • Screening call with a Recruiter
  • Interview with an Engineering Manager
  • (async) Code exercise
  • (async) Code exercise review
  • Interview with the team (you'll get a sense of who you'd be working with)